Output ef2aff3d3f2ee103c3b7fc8576c95e367e63fcf16c53f43a88d9b704f4d0ff14:1

value
247805967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98fbd5532a4ce901aac3a603008b49b27d5cd6cc OP_EQUAL
address
3FdvKPNDaHmQnfZVKRSnN6WdUVKr4TRxQp
transaction
ef2aff3d3f2ee103c3b7fc8576c95e367e63fcf16c53f43a88d9b704f4d0ff14
spent
true